[0037] A vascular interventional instrument control device with a double guide wire or balloon of the present invention includes a body structure, a main finger assembly, an auxiliary finger assembly, a driving assembly, a clamping assembly, a controller, the main finger assembly, the auxiliary finger assembly The finger assembly, the driving assembly, and the clamping assembly are respective...
